AUTHORITY: earned or imposed?



There is a saying that if you want to know the real character of someone,give him authority or power as it is usually called over a jurisdiction,irrespective of the scope.
Research has revealed that most poeple come into power unexpectedly but most importantly un prepared,as a result they become tyrants, slave masters,lords...
Well...first things first, a very wise man I know and love said when the purpose of a thing is not known,abuse is inevitable.
What then is authority?
I will like to use this story to illustrate what I mean...
A friend of mine very hardworking,talented,passionate,intelligent you name it has been working all her life to make it to the top or atleast get recognition.
In a bid to impose herself,she has had to struggle with many issues more importantly the notion that people around her do not want her to succeed.This has built a defensive approach in her vis-a-vis others. A lot of tension has built up over the years and has culminated in a routine and atmosphere of false respect.
Now this friend of mine has been appointed to a position of authority over those she claims do not want to see him succeed.
Due to the events that have occurred in the past,my friend sees this (unconsciously) as an opportunity to get back at them and impose herself! SHe does so irrespective of what others say, the place, etc
She has become a tyrant and the situation has grown worse, people donot obey her out of respect but fear for their jobs not even her!
This brings me to what I firmly believe about authority,it is a reflection of who you really are on the inside.It is who you are and if on the inside you are respectful,kind, considerate,loving,gentle,patient,enduring...then those signals will be received by those around you and they will respect,honour,value you without you necessarily saying anything!
